Man kills 6 of family over ‘property dispute’

Accused's father had divested his son from his share of the family property by issuing classified ads in the local newspapers.

A man hacked six members of his family, including his parents, to death with a sword in Pilkhana village of Bulandshahr district, Uttar Pradesh, Thursday. He was arrested from the entrance of his parents house. The blood-stained sword allegedly used for the murders was recovered.

Momin allegedly killed his 85-year-old father Mausam, who owns a brick kiln in the village, his mother Asgari, his elder brother Shaukeen, Shaukeen’s wife Shanno and their sons.

Alok Sharma, IG, Meerut, said: “Prima facie a property dispute seems to be the  reason behind the carnage but we still are probing the incident to find the real cause”.

Police said Momin had been fighting with his father for many years to get his share in the family’s property, but his father Mausam was unwilling to divide the family. Mausam had divested his son from his share of the family property by issuing classified ads in the local newspapers.
